Study Notes
Transformer Types and Applications
- AS/NZS 3000 clauses 4.14.2 to 4.14.5 specify installation requirements for transformers, including secondary circuit, low voltage supply, auto-transformers, and step-up transformers.
- Transformer bushings serve the crucial purpose of insulating the transformer terminals.
- Common information found on transformer nameplates includes KW rating, winding connections, serial number, and frequency.
Transformer Core and Laminations
- Transformer cores are not made from bronze; this statement is false.
- Types of transformer laminations include W&M Type, E&I Type, and L Type.
Industry Standards
- Relevant industry standards related to transformers include:
- AS 2374.1.2: Minimum Energy Performance Standard (MEPS) requirements for power transformers.
- AS 2374.1: General requirements for power transformers.
- AS 60076.11-2006: Standards for dry-type power transformers.
Minimum Energy Performance Standards (MEPS)
- MEPS aim to help customers understand appliance efficiency, facilitating informed choices regarding energy usage.
High Power Applications
- Current Transformers are commonly used in high-power switchboard metering applications.
- Power transformers have the highest power ratings and continuous voltage performance ratings among all transformer classes.
Load Adaptation
- Large distribution transformers feature variable tappings that compensate for changes in load and supply voltage in distribution systems.
Voltage Transformer Protection
- Voltage transformers can be protected from secondary short circuits by incorporating fuses in the secondary circuits.
Standard Values for Voltage Transformers
- Standard rated output values for voltage transformers typically range from 10VA to 500VA.
